Custom unsubscribe landing page issue

My Mautic version is: 4
My PHP version is: PHP Version 7.4.3
I would like to use a custom landing page as the unsubscribe page instead of the default.

What I have tried is the following:

  1. I created a custom html landing page to use for unsubscribing and assigned it as the preference center page.

  2. I then assigned my email to use that landing page as the unsubscribe page.

  3. I tried using the {unsubscribe_url} within the email but it takes me to the generic unsubscribe page and not my custom page. I have also tried using the {Pagelink=1} but once I save the code, it doesn’t seem like it takes the changes with the pagelink.

  4. I try sending myself an email via send email as a example and going to my contacts and sending an individual email to test the links but they both don’t work.

  5. When I look at my landing page and I click on the default button “save preferences”, it doesn’t seem to be doing anything. I noticed that the anchor link has a href attribute of javascript:void(null) but besides that I am not sure what else to look for.

Unsubscribe landing page:

Unsubscribe landing page code:

Output of email and node.

Unsubscribe settings:

Email that I am using for testing: Obten más pacientes con Cha'Pay! La nueva forma de pagar por tu salud!
Landing page: Cha’Pay Unsubscribe :pensive: (

Any help would be greatly appreciated!

I don’t know the solution, but I would like to mention, that the email drwaing following me with it’s eyes totally freaked me out.


We totally need a sad mautibot for our unsub email in the community!


@joeyk @rcheesley Haha the unsubscribe page was just setting i was checking out. But is this something that can be done?

I’m very confused about the pref center myself.
When you try to build your own, make sure, that Unsubscribe settings are set according to the perference center tokens you use.